    [b]-The Plan-[/b]

—The idea here is to create a Space Battle that, aside from the ship models themselves, is totally driven by 3ds Max’s particle system PFlow. Nearly everything except for the ships themselves will be PFlow generated and driven (a big plus for the scene): Explosions, lasers, muzzle flashes, debris, the fighter ships battles etc.

Originally, this was just a nice big artillery type of scene showing the battlecruisers and battleships pounding away at each other. However I decided to make this a different kind of project. The PFDSB, as it is abbreviated, is a two way project now.

One part involves developing the engine/system that powers the the AI for the fighter ships in the scene. They will be completely autonomous and PFlow-Driven. After the technology is mostly finished, anyone will be able to pit two teams of ships against each other and watch them fight it out.

The second part of this project involves applying the technology to our own ships and adding capital ships and, in short, making our own space battle scene, as both a fun thing to do, and to show off the technology behind the fighter AI.

Alright, I just thought I’d post a small update here.

Working on scripting the fighters all in PFlow has begun. The only thing I have working so far is that the ships can sort of chase each other (Using Keep Apart operators) and the attacking ships (on a test basis for the moment) have “viewcones” (see below image). It doesn’t work yet, but when an opponent ship is inside of the ‘viewcone’ of a ship, the ship will then fire.
